    "Mantronix" is a project from DJ / producer Kurtis Mantronik. In the year 1989 he teamed up with vocalist Wondress Hutchinson for their track "Got To Have Your Love". That one became a big hit in countries such as the UK, the USA, Canada, The Netherlands, Finland, Belgium, Austria and many others.
    Because of the 30th anniversary of "Got To Have Your Love", I sat down with producer Kurtis Mantronik, to ask him about the story behind the track, you will hear more about the production process of the track, what happened after the release of "Got To Have Your Love", Kurtis' future plans and more!
